If you draw out the Lewis Structure you can see that CHClO has a central atom of C with a single bond to H, a single bond to Cl, and a double bond to O.While Cl is going to be stronger than H in pushing force the farthest possible is still going to be trigonal planar geometry, which is a flat 2D triangle, like what you would draw on paper when sketching the Lewis structure. The approximate bond angles in CHClO are therefor going to be 120o (360o/3 = 120o).

CHCl3 Hybridization. The concept of hybridization explains the geometrical shape and bonding in polyatomic molecules. An orbital is a 3D region around the nucleus where the probability of finding an electron is maximum.
